  • Patent number: 10067895
    Abstract: A method of operating an I2C slave having an I2C clock pin and an I2C data pin is disclosed. The method includes (a) receiving a command via the I2C clock pin and the I2C data pin, (b) driving the I2C data pin to logic low for a first duration, (c) not driving the I2C data pin to logic low for a second duration, and (d) repeatingly alternating (b) and (c) until a termination event occurs. (b) and (c) are not synchronized to transitions of the I2C clock pin. Other methods and systems are disclosed.

  • Patent number: 9876794
    Abstract: Systems and methods for authenticating printer supply items using revocation lists are disclosed. Revocation lists are updated using DNSSEC to communicate between a printer and a DNS name server. A domain name is created containing a printer supply item serial number, a message digest, and a message authentication code. The domain name is sent to the DNS name server, and the returned IP address is used to update a revocation list. Other systems and methods are disclosed.

  • Patent number: 9254980
    Abstract: A method of operating an imaging device having a failed or failing media-full sensor determines whether or not a controller can trust the output signal received from the media-full sensor. A reduced power or intensity level is used to test the media-full sensor and, in particular, the light source to counter the dimming of the light source that occurs due to aging and electrical noise in the system. When the output signal of a photoreceptor is at or below a threshold value, the photo-receptor is considered to have not detected the light beam from the light source and the light beam is deemed not to have been detected even though the photo-receptor may be providing a lower level output signal. Thus, an output signal of the photo-receptor is not trusted and an indication that a media storage area is not full is provided and an imaging operation is carried out.

  • Patent number: 9109939
    Abstract: A circuit and system for sensing a capacitance of a capacitive sensor disposed in a toner container of an electrophotographic imaging apparatus. The circuit and system may include an AC signal generator and conversion circuitry, coupled to the capacitive sensor, for detecting an AC current appearing on the capacitive sensor and converting the detected AC current to a substantially DC voltage, relative to a local ground, the local ground serving as a ground reference for the conversion circuitry. The AC signal generator is coupled between the local ground and a system ground. Physically separating the AC signal generator from the capacitive sensor allows for parts of the capacitive sensor to be used to perform other functions in the toner container.
